Which process changes a metamorphic rock to a sedimentary rock?
a Heating
b Applying extreme pressure
c Weathering
d Melting

c Weathering

Weathering is the process that breaks down metamorphic rock (and other types of rock) into smaller particles. These particles can then be transported and eventually accumulate to form sedimentary rock.
